Abstract

894,929. Lathes. COMMISSARIAT A. L'ENERGIE ATOMIQUE. July 24, 1958 [Aug. 2, 1957; Jan. 22, 1958], No. 23887/58. Class 83 (3). [Also in Group XL (a)] A remotely controlled device for cutting open the end of a tubular container 1 containing products which have been irradiated by placing the container in a nuclear reactor comprises, Fig. 1, a platform 3 on which the container 1 is placed by means of tongs, the height of the platform being adjustable by a horizontal rack 4 engaging one end of a double pinion 5 having a horizontal axis, the other end of the pinion engaging a vertical rack 6 secured to the platform. The container is gripped by jaws 7 carried by radially-slidable members 9 having teeth 10 co-operating with helical ribs formed on a bevel gear-wheel 12, the wheel 12 being rotatable about the axis of the container by a pinion (Fig. 2, not shown). The cutting tool 2 is carried by a holder 29 slidable along a radius of a worm-wheel 17 by which the holder is supported. The wheel 17 is rotated about a fixed spindle 19 by a worm 16 and carries a planetary gear train 20-26 driven by a pinion 27 secured to the spindle 19. The final gear 26 drives a spiral-shaped cam 28 against which the holder 19 is urged by a spring 30 whereby on rotation of the worm 16 the tool 2 moves round the container and slowly penetrates thereinto. The driving means (not shown) for the rack 4, wheel 12 and worm 16 are remotely controlled by means (not shown) separated from the cutting device by a screen such as a lead wall. In a modified apparatus to facilitate emptying the contents of the container when it has been opened, Fig. 3, the device is mounted on a framework 36 pivotal about an axis 37 by a motor 40 operating through gears 41-44. The container 1 is introduced, through a passage 46 and held by slidable jaws 7 operated by electromagnets 33, 35. During a cutting operation the framework is tilted so that the passage 46 occupies the position 46<SP>1</SP> and the head 47 cut off from the container is led by slopes 48, 49 into a tank 50. A nozzle 51 slidable through the centre of the wheel 17 is then moved up to the container by energizing a magnet 53, 54 and the framework 36 tilted in the reverse direction so that the nozzle takes up the position 51<SP>1</SP>, whereupon the container contents are emptied through the nozzle 51 into a tank 55.
